Project PAW Carbon & Energy Solutions Corp Code of Conduct: "The Compassionate Way" Adopted May 2025

Preamble

This Code of Conduct is not merely a rulebook. It is a compass, inspired by the teachings of the Dalai Lama and the spirit of justice, dignity, and ecological balance. It guides our company culture, community impact, and personal integrity. We affirm that business can be a form of service, and leadership is first and foremost a moral act.

Compassion as a Core Value

We act with empathy toward all people, animals, and the earth. Every decision, whether financial, operational, or interpersonal—must weigh the wellbeing of others.

Treating all people with kindness, regardless of role, rank, race, or identity.

Designing our systems to reduce suffering, especially for the marginalized.

Practicing "compassionate accountability"—correcting harm without cruelty.

Simplicity & Non-Attachment

Inspired by the Dalai Lama's humility, we reject greed and ego.

Wealth is a tool, not a trophy.

Status and title shall never excuse unethical behavior.

Interdependence & Collective Good

We are not isolated individuals—we are cells in a living system.

Every action must consider long-term impact on people and planet.

Collaboration is valued over competition; mutual aid over manipulation.

We measure success in lives improved, not just profits earned.

Inner Ethics Before Outer Action

We encourage all team members to cultivate personal mindfulness.

Regular self-reflection and emotional responsibility.

A culture of calm clarity, not panic or reactivity.

Leadership through wisdom, not dominance.

Courageous Action in the Face of Injustice

As the Dalai Lama teaches: silence in the face of wrongdoing is complicity.

Speak out when we see harm, corruption, or injustice—inside or outside the company.

Protect whistleblowers and truth-tellers.

Act with moral clarity even when it costs us comfort or convenience.

Respect for All Life & the Earth

We are stewards of the earth and protectors of its future generations.

Environmental integrity is non-negotiable in all projects.

All waste, harm, or pollution must be treated as a moral breach, not just an expense.

Our innovations will always lean toward regeneration and healing.

The "0 Bullshit" Clause

In the spirit of honest simplicity, this clause states: If it’s fake, exploitative, manipulative, ego-driven, or unjust—it’s not welcome here. We deal with truth, equity, and service. Anything else is grounds for review.

Implementation & Accountability

All employees, volunteers, executives, and partners shall review and affirm this Code.

Violations may trigger the Internal Ethics Review Process, overseen by the CEO and designated committee.

Repeated or severe breaches may result in termination, restitution, or public disclosure.
